Scalpel versus monopolar electrocautery in reduction mammaplasty: an intra-patient comparative study

The method of tissue dissection in reduction mammaplasty may influence intraoperative efficiency, postoperative recovery, and scar quality. While scalpel dissection remains the traditional standard, monopolar electrocautery is increasingly used due to its hemostatic advantages.
MethodsThis retrospective split-breast study included patients undergoing bilateral reduction mammaplasty. One breast was dissected using a scalpel and the contralateral breast using monopolar electrocautery. Intraoperative parameters, postoperative pain, drainage, and scar quality, assessed using the Patient and Observer Scar Assessment Scale (POSAS) were compared within the same patient.
ResultsForty patients were analyzed. Monopolar electrocautery resulted in significantly reduced intraoperative bleeding and shorter hemostasis time, although excision time was longer. Early postoperative pain and drainage volume were higher on the electrocautery side but equalized during follow-up. Scar quality at 6 months was comparable between techniques.
ConclusionsMonopolar electrocautery provides effective hemostasis with comparable mid-term cosmetic outcomes to scalpel dissection in reduction mammaplasty. When used with careful technique, it represents a reliable alternative to cold knife dissection. Although electrocautery reduces bleeding and hemostasis time, early postoperative pain may be higher. Mid-term scar quality seems comparable between techniques.
Level of evidenceLevel III, therapeutic study.
